Multiple fires across North and South Carolina were still burning on Tuesday after more than 170 erupted across the two states over the weekend. Emergency personnel are working to contain the blazes.
Of the 99 counties experiencing drought or abnormally dry conditions in the state, Carteret, Craven, Jones, Onslow and Pamlico counties are classified as experiencing severe drought.
